On February 11, 1958 REE scvises that on
February 9, 1958, the subject delivered a lecture at the
Faculty of Social Science (FSS) held at Adelphi Hall, 74
Fifth Avenue, New York City.
According alk the topic of DU BOIS!
talk was “The Long Bath To Freedom," but he spoke
instead on the 40 year period since the Russian Revolution,
in whieh he notnted out the triumph of the Soviets over

On January 28, 1958, SED -cvsses that the
subject gave a lecture at the on January 27, 1958, in
which he advocated Socialism 4s the best system for backward
eountries.
